.. title is not shown in flask theme: libmunin manual =============== Introduction ------------ *libmunin* is a versatile python library that can do music recommendations based on datamining algorithms. You give it your music collection, some time to learn in the background and in return it will give you some clever recommendations. Key Features ------------ *Ability to…* * …recommend songs to a certain song. * …find uninion recommendations for two songs. * …recommend any song from using habits. * …do mood-analysis and keyword-extraction. * …create and honor Rules mined from the listening history. * …extend the API to fit your custom project.
